Winslow is a small city located in Navajo County, Arizona, with a population of around 9,500 people. It is situated in the northern part of the state and is known for its rich history, local culture, and stunning natural landscapes. Winslow is the perfect destination for those looking to explore the American Southwest and experience authentic Native American traditions.

One of the most iconic landmarks in Winslow is the Standin’ on the Corner Park, which pays homage to the famous song “Take It Easy” by the Eagles. Visitors can take a photo with the life-sized bronze statue of a man standing on the corner, as well as enjoy the vibrant murals and artwork that celebrate the town’s musical heritage.

Winslow is also home to the Homolovi State Park, which is a significant archaeological site that preserves the ancestral Hopi villages dating back to the late 1200s. It offers hiking trails, camping facilities, and a Visitor Center where guests can learn about the ancient Puebloan culture and the history of the area.

For outdoor enthusiasts, the nearby Petrified Forest National Park and the Painted Desert offer a myriad of opportunities for exploration and adventure. The striking landscapes, colorful rock formations, and fossilized remains create a surreal and captivating environment for hiking, photography, and wildlife observation.

In addition to its natural beauty, Winslow has a thriving local arts and culture scene. The Winslow Arts Trust sponsors various events and exhibitions that showcase the work of local artists and craftspeople. The community also hosts the annual “Standin’ on the Corner Festival,” which attracts musicians, artists, and vendors from all over the region.

Winslow’s diverse culinary scene features a mix of traditional Southwestern cuisine, Mexican flavors, and Native American influences. From family-owned diners to upscale restaurants, visitors can indulge in delicious meals that highlight the unique flavors of the region.
